Summary
Adeline Moses, daughter of Alfred Huger Moses (1840-1918) and Jeanette Nathan (1849-1919), was born in 1876 in Montgomery, Alabama. She married Carl Morris Loeb (1875-1955), son of Adolph Loeb (1842-1918) and Minna Cohn (1849-1921), in 1896 In St. Louis, Missouri. They had four children. Ancestors, descendants and relatives lived mainly in Germany, New York and South Carolina.
